The test was planted Jun 15 on the Cal Waterman farm near Batavia, NY. Each treatment consisted of two 30-ft rows bordered on each side by 2 untreated rows replicated 4 times in a Latin square design. Sidedress applications (2 inches to the side and 2 inches deep) using a hand-pushed cone seeder were made on Jun 29 (primary leaf stage) at the rate of 9.3 oz formulation/1000 ft of row. Efficacy was determined by examining 50 trifoliate leaves in each treatment ca once/wk from beginning of Jul to mid-Sep and counting the leafhopper nymphs present.
